How to change the name of a custom or project domain


This guide provides information about changing the name of a custom or project domain. In general, the name of a custom or project domain cannot be changed; however, there are several alternative options that may help resolve the situation. 

A project domain can be recognized by the presence of “webnode” in the name, for example: myproject.webnode.com. A custom domain, on the other hand, does not include “webnode” in the name, such as myproject.com.

Project domain

A project domain name cannot be changed, as it serves as a unique identifier of the project. An option is to create a new project from scratch and choose the desired name. Keep in mind that the new project must be manually built from the beginning, as transferring content between projects is not possible. 

NOTE: If the project domain name you choose is already taken, a number will be added to it, such as myproject1.webnode.com

An ideal solution is to register a custom domain. This way, the project name becomes invisible to the public (it will only be visible in the project administration). Custom domain

In the case of a custom domain, likewise the name cannot be changed. However, you can register a new domain for your project and set it as the primary domain. See the article How to Set Your Purchased Domain as Primary Domain for more information. 

You won’t need to rebuild your site from scratch or purchase a second premium plan. However, you will need to pay for the new domain. Domain pricing can be found on our price list
